Bucs projected to land established pass rusher in 2026 NFL Draft
The 2026 NFL Draft will take place in Pittsburgh this month, a city where the Bucs could select the next star they add to their roster in hopes of righting the proverbial ship. Before then, though, there will be plenty of speculation and buildup for the team and who they may add to the roster through the draft. Thankfully, we now have some added context for players now that the scouting combine has come and gone.
NFL Network's Nick Shook recently released the latest 2026 NFL mock draft of the cycle, which has the team going in the defensive direction with Miami edge rusher Akheem Mesidor. Arguably, the Edge2 in this class, Mesidor, is an older prospect but is one who is more refined than most in the class.
Shook explains the Mesidor pick, writing, "The Buccaneers have needed an impact edge rusher for the last two years and have repeatedly swung and missed on veteran solutions. Mesidor arrives as their answer, giving Tampa a productive, powerful and relentless rusher with the versatility to move around and create challenging looks for opposing offensive lines."
Mesidor is becoming a very popular pick for the Bucs in mock drafts. It is a pick that makese sense as it would be a win now move for a team with a small window to win that remains open.
